Back on topic.

If anyone would like to run a set of Sweep tires, I have 2 more sets of 40s. I think 40 fronts and 33 rears would be the hot ticket if anyone is interested.

Parity ideas: (Gabe can give us some direction.)

Gearing restriction needs to be 5.80 FDR or higher.
Rollout is the racers problem. Smaller tire diameter, lower rollout, driver's problem.
Min. weight of 1250g: needs to match an M06 fully loaded and ready to run.
Race director can force a gearing change to a higher FDR at any time to any racer.

One mini class, one set of rules. Anyone caught outside the rules, intentionally or not gets a warning the first time, DQ the second.
